About the Artist:

Osamu Kanemura (b.1964) is a photographer born and based in Tokyo. He has been photographing the city-scapes in black and white, since 1992, he has had more than twenty solo exhibitions in Tokyo, New York, and other cities. His works have been featured in many exhibitions, including the 1996 'New Photography 12,' The Museum of Modern Art, New York, the 1997 'Absolute Landscape,' Yokohama Museum of Art, the 2004 Rencontres Internationales de la Photographie d’Arles, and the 2006 Venice Architecture Biennale.

His 2002 photobook, "Spider's Strategy" is widely known as his major publication. His photographs are in the permanent collections of the Museum of Modern Art, New York, San Francisco Museum of Modern Art, the National Museum of Modern Art, Tokyo, and Tokyo Metropolitan Museum of Photography, as well as in other public and private collections.

He received the New Photographer Prize from the Photographic Society of Japan in 1997 and the Ken Domon Prize in 2000.
